Output 8c25fb2d3a8b43fa2f3f867cd6d1c20c4389708dcca6ccf99736a2a01ea0e00a:0

value
380007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f5791fb328f025d9be57922fe8451afb4952db7 OP_EQUAL
address
3DJLePkfQy98kVpvzmzde218JMEmftaGqe
transaction
8c25fb2d3a8b43fa2f3f867cd6d1c20c4389708dcca6ccf99736a2a01ea0e00a
confirmations
273769
spent
true